Comedian Harry Hill takes the “Anglo Saxon South Circular” and parks up with Jools and Jim for this week’s episode.
Harry is quizzed on his artistic impressions of jazz greats, while Jools shares the intricate workings of his “true hobby” - the model railway.
Jim suggests the novel application of a Spice Girls song, and the three ponder the use of red wine as an alternative fuel. Plus, they talk Greek national dress, comical car breakdowns and the invention of auto mimetic communication…
